Biography
I am a researcher and lecturer at the Institute of Computing (CI) of Università della Svizzera italiana (USI). The focus of my research is centered around high-performance computing algorithms for graph learning and combinatorial and continuous optimization for graph clustering and anomaly detection.
My work is supported by the joint German Research Foundation (DFG) and Swiss National Science Foundation (SNSF) project "Numerical Algorithms, Frameworks, and Scalable Technologies for Extreme-Scale Computing".
In the private sector, I am the Chief Operating Officer (COO) of Panua Technologies Sagl, a company based in Lugano that creates customized high-end software solutions for large-scale prediction, simulation, optimization, and graph analytics.

Research
The focus of my research is centered around the question “How can we accurately and efficiently estimate the graphical structure of high-dimensional data, and subsequently use it for exploratory data analysis tasks?” My work has addressed these problems by developing highly accurate large-scale algorithms for graph learning, and for the discovery of clusters, partitions, and anomalies on graphs. The introduced algorithmic solutions aim to bridge the gap between theoretical academic research and industrial software development.
